You can reduce the tedium of some repetitive tasks by creating macro scripts in Fireworks. Just perform the steps in Fireworks you want in a script, then use the History panel to save them as commands. Or, write your own JavaScript code in a text editor to run within Fireworks.
Use scripts for tasks such as applying changes to text; applying colors, strokes, and fills; changing document size and resolution; setting a specific canvas color; or applying multiple effects or distortions to several objects. You can control nearly every command or setting in Fireworks through JavaScript using special JavaScript commands that Fireworks can interpret.
